Garry's Biography

Garry R. Salomon has practiced law in New Jersey since 1977. During the past three decades, he has helped thousands of people and families affected by almost every type of personal injury claim imaginable. 

After graduating Bergenfield High School, he attended Fairleigh Dickinson University, where in 1974 he received his Bachelor of Science Degree in Accounting. After working briefly for a big eight accounting firm, he entered law school. Three years later, he received his Juris Doctor degree from the University of Akron. In 1977, he was admitted to the New Jersey bar and began his law practice.

Garry Salomon is a founding member and serves as the managing director of Davis, Saperstein & Salomon, P.C. His main practice areas of concentration include all areas of personal injury law. He particularly enjoys the courtroom environment and concentrates on bringing his cases to the trial stage. His courtroom experience qualified him to become certified by the Supreme Court of New Jersey as a Certified Civil Trial Attorney, a designation held by less than 3 percent of all of New Jersey's licensed lawyers. 

Although most of his cases are resolved prior to trial, he has been quoted as saying,

An insurance company will consider paying fair and just compensation only if they see that the plaintiff is ready to let a jury decide the case. However, if an insurance company is unwilling to deal fairly with the plaintiff, I then trust a jury to decide the outcome.

Garry Salomon has consistently given back to the legal community by being an active member of the American Association for Justice and The New Jersey Association for Justice (NJAJ). He currently is an officer of NJAJ, New Jersey's largest trial lawyers association, and has been appointed to its Board of Governors for the past twelve consecutive years. 

On February 25, 2006, Garry Salomon presented a lecture to the attendees of the NJAJ Pines Seminar entitled "Summation: Bringing it Home." In conjunction with the seminar, the New Jersey Lawyer published an article with the same title authored by Mr. Salomon. 

Garry Salomon has served as Co-Chairman and program chair for NJAJ's Trial Academy, where he has lectured on "The Art of Direct Examination." He also has lectured at NJAJ's annual Boardwalk Convention. He founded and acts as co-moderator and co-chairperson of the 2000-2010 annual "Litigation at Sunrise" Boardwalk Seminar. In 2008, Garry R. Salomon was honored to be selected as a member of NJAJ's "Dream Team," which demonstrated the proper methods to employ when trying automobile accident cases. On November 13, 2009, together with his partner Marc Saperstein, he moderated a seminar entitled "Trial Evidence" at NJAJ's annual Meadowlands Seminar.
